Can you please explain the schottky diode placed at the output side in LM5069.

  • Hi Sarumathi,

    During output short-circuit, the stored energy in the output parasitic inductance (PCB + cable if any) will swing the Vout node of LM5069 towards -ve and can exceed the abs max rating of the Vout pin. Schottky diode provides the freewheeling path and helps clamping the Vout <-1V.
